Originally Posted by golf_o
Thanks... But my question is simple.

Why? One made in china cheapest intercooler makes the work same that one forge o spearco? the admision temperature is the same ?

why?

O god, here we go again

Sorry it gets asked loads mate lol

Simply put its all about fluid dynamics. The interior quality of the intercooler is the most important thing, cheap ones tend to have poor airflow internaly which can stall airflows going into the engine. They can also be poorer material, welds etc and some actualy balloon when you load them up.
